Sign In — Free (10 views/day)NORTH COUNTRY CHILDREN'S MUSEUM, founded in 2014, is a small n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$990K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 49%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. The organization ran a surplus of $518K, a strong 52% operating margin.
TO PROMOTE CHILDREN'S CREATIVITY, INQUIRY AND LEARING THROUGH ACTIVE HANDS-ON EXHIBITS AND PROGRAMMING.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$990,076 | $471,590 | $4,560,146 | $518,486 |
| 2024 | $1,947,482 | $400,862 | $4,086,358 | $1,546,620 |
| 2023 | $920,759 | $357,414 | $3,537,408 | $563,345 |
| 2022 | $478,890 | $278,759 | $2,846,420 | $200,131 |
| 2021 | $256,578 | $241,539 | $1,080,271 | $15,039 |
| 2020 | $158,127 | $247,904 | $1,027,725 | $-89,777 |
| 2019 | $485,453 | $207,864 | $1,117,221 | $277,589 |
